The answer of the given linear equation 23 - 7 = 6 - 3x is -10/3.

In the question, we are asked to find the answer to the given linear equation, 23-7=6-3x.

To find the answer to the given linear equation, we do the following steps:

The given equation is:

23 - 7 = 6 - 3x.

We first simplify the equation, to get:

16 = 6 - 3x.

We add 3x to both sides of the equation, to get:

16 + 3x = 6 - 3x + 3x.

We again simplify the equation, to get:

16 + 3x = 6.

We subtract 16 from both sides of the equation, to get:

16 + 3x - 16 = 6 - 16.

We again simplify the equation, to get:

3x = -10.

We divide both sides of the equation by 3, to get:

3x/3 = -10/3.

We again simplify the equation, to get:

x = -10/3.

Thus, the answer of the given linear equation 23 - 7 = 6 - 3x is -10/3.
